Green lentils have a strong, characteristic taste. These lentils have the longest cooking time, but they remain solid. That is why they are well suited for use in salads or other side dishes. Lentils are the edible seeds of lentil bushes. They are pulses, just like beans and peas. They exist in all kinds of colors and variety's. In many countries in Southeast-Asia, like India and Pakistan, lentils are a essential part of the regional cuisine. Lentils are known as ingredient for millenniums. There is archaeological evidence that we already ate lentils around 10.000 years ago.
